Mapp and lucia, lucias progress, trouble for lucia alternatively the bbc, as a tie in to their new tv series, have a new paperback collection out with the title mapp and lucia, which isnt what it says on the tin but is actually an omnibus edition of queen lucia, miss mapp and mapp and lucia.

Mapp and lucia is a british television series, set in the fictional sussex coastal town of tillingonsea and based on three 1930s novels by e. The television series based on the three 1930s books, produced by london weekend television, was filmed in rye and neighbouring winchelsea in the 1980s, and starred prunella scales as mapp, geraldine mcewan as lucia, denis lill as major benjy flint, and nigel hawthorne as georgie. First published in 1922 the more correct title of this book is miss mapp including the male impersonator as it consists of the main novel miss mapp and a short story entitled the male impersonator. It is midsummer in tilling and miss elizabeth mapp, the towns resident schemer and woman of great selfimportance, is anticipating a special guest.
